4.
CHECK N POSITION SW CIRCUIT (PART 1)
1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
2. Disconnect TCM connector.
3. Check continuity between TCM harness connector terminals.
Is the inspection result normal?
YES
>> GO TO 5.
NO
>> Repair or replace malfunctioning parts.
5.
CHECK N POSITION SW CIRCUIT (PART 2)
1. Disconnect transmission range switch connector.
2. Turn ignition switch ON.
3. Check voltage between TCM harness connector terminal and ground.
Is the inspection result normal?
YES
>> GO TO 12.
NO
>> Repair or replace malfunctioning parts.

10.
CHECK L POSITION SWITCH CIRCUIT (PART 1)
1. Turn ignition switch OFF.
2. Disconnect TCM connector.
3. Check continuity between TCM harness connector terminals.
Is the inspection result normal?
YES
>> GO TO 11.
NO
>> Repair or replace malfunctioning parts.
11.
CHECK L POSITION SWITCH CIRCUIT (PART 2)
1. Disconnect transmission range switch connector.
2. Turn ignition switch ON.
3. Check voltage between TCM harness connector terminal and ground.
Is the inspection result normal?
YES
>> GO TO 12.
NO
>> Repair or replace malfunctioning parts.
12.
CHECK TRANSMISSION RANGE SWITCH
Check transmission range switch. Refer to
TM-110, "Component Inspection"
Is the check result normal?
YES
>> INSPECTION END
NO
>> Repair or replace malfunctioning parts.
